Characters of Binary Vector-valued Wavelets and Applications in Education Technology and Theoretical Physics

摘要

Information science is an interdisciplinary science. New physics emerge because of the diverse new material properties which need to be explained. In this article, the notion of vector-valued multiresolution analysis and biorthogonal binary vector-valued wavelets are introduced. The existence of finitely supported biorthogonal vector-valued wavelets associated with a pair of biorthogonal finitely supported vector-valued scaling functions is investigated. A new method for constructing a class of biorthogonal finitely supported vector-valued wavelet functions is proposed by using multiresolution analysis and functional analysis as well as matrix theory.
